How much do internship rally engineering j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 4, 2026, the average hourly pay for internship rally engineering in the United States is $19.31,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.11 and $20.91 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How to become a rally car engineer?

To become a rally car engineer, typically a bachelor's degree in mechanical, automotive, or motorsport engineering is required. Gaining experience through internships, developing skills in vehicle dynamics, suspension, and telemetry, and familiarizing oneself with rally racing regulations and tools like CAD software are essential steps.
